WebDec 15, 2011 · Soft multifocal lenses are designed using the concept of simultaneous vision. This means that the patient is viewing distance and near images at the same time. When two distinct images fall on the retina concurrently, the patient loses a bit of contrast sensitivity and gains stereopsis. WebJun 1, 2024 · Ideal patients for translating multifocal GP lenses need to have specific lid apposition. This would consist of a lower lid that is no higher than 1.5mm above the lower limbus or lower than 1.0mm below. 14 If the lid sits too high, it does not leave enough room between the pupil and the lid for the add portion. Multifocal contact lenses are manufactured using the same process as … WebFeb 27, 2024 · Segmented multifocal contact lenses are made of rigid gas permeable (GP) contact lens material. These lenses are smaller in diameter than soft contact lenses and rest on a layer of tears above the margin of your lower eyelid.
